Character you would like to play:* Orson Randall: Iron Fist, Lost Weapon of the mystical city of K'un L'un

Powers:* Having plunged his hands into the heart of Shou-Lao the Undying tied Orson Randall to the dragon's mystical energy, making him the 65th Iron Fist.* This allows him to summon and focus his chi, this has a wide range of practical uses, most famously condensed and directed solely into the fist making it "like unto a thing of iron".* Due to years of intensive training by some of the best martial arts teachers in K'un L'un, he is one of the best martial artists on the planets, combined with decades of studying The Book of The Iron Fist - a sacred text, comprised of the teachings of all 64 Iron Fists that preceded him, made from the mystical scales of Shou-Lao himself - make him possibly the most powerful weapon in the Iron Fist legend.

Some abilities of the Iron Fist:
Master martial artist
Ability to redirect chi even outside of his own body (can project it through firearms and the bullets within)
Some ability to control weak minds via hypnosis
Chi can provide resistence to poisons/toxins and gases
Mystical abilities to heal both self and others and knowledge of both Eastern and Western methods of healing

Basic history of the character (Up until this point):* Orson Randall fled the violence that goes with the mantle of the Iron Fist.* He took drastic self-destructive precautions to make himself invisible, and keep himself hidden from the leaders of K'un L'un and those who knew him on this realm as well.* He is viewed as a failure and a matter of great dishonour by those in K'un L'un to the extent that K'un L'un changed their methods and had the Thunderer Lei Kung perform a greater role in the mentoring of young Iron Fists, to mould them, seeking greater control and influence over the position than they had with Orson.

Hoping to end the line of Iron Fists and stop the violence he stole The Book of the Iron Fist, but this had no effect on events and only harmed future wielders of the mantle who were disadvantaged by lacking the knowledge it wielded.

He has survived countless wars and seen endless horrors in his 100 year long life, and what he wants more than anything is peace.

But he's about to realise that what he wants doesn't mean squat in the grand scheme of things and that it's impossible to out-run destiny...* The Iron Fist legacy is not done with him yet...
